Rooms & Amenities

Daiwa Roynet Hotel Nishi-Shinjuku Premier offers 280 air-conditioned rooms with refrigerators, flat-screen TVs, and free WiFi. Each room includes a pillow menu, an electric kettle, and a safe. Private bathrooms have separate bathtubs and showers, electronic bidet toilets, and complimentary toiletries. Room types range from double and twin rooms to suites and triple rooms, all soundproofed for quiet stays.

Dining Options

Breakfast is served daily at Cafe Terrace ROY on the 2nd floor. The hotel has a coffee shop/café for light meals and snacks. No full-service restaurant is available on-site, but the surrounding area offers multiple dining options within walking distance.

Location & Transport

The hotel is in Tokyo's shopping district, 0.5 km from Nishi-Shinjuku and 2.5 km from Yoyogi Park. Nearby landmarks include Shinjuku Central Park (0.5 km), Tokyo Metropolitan Government Buildings (0.5 km), and Omoide Yokocho night market (1 km). A metro station is within walking distance, and Asakusabashi is a 20-minute drive away.

Services & Facilities

The 24-hour front desk staff speak Japanese and English. Amenities include dry cleaning, laundry services, luggage storage, and a vending machine. A shared lounge, microwave in a common area, and meeting room are available. Self-parking is offered, but pets and service animals are not allowed.

Accessibility & Policies

Passports are required for all registering guests. The hotel welcomes guests of all sexual orientations and gender identities. Smoking is permitted only in designated areas. Continental breakfast is served from 7:00 AM daily.

Property information and rules
Check-in
from 14:00-23:59
Check-out
until 11 am
Guest Parking
Public parking is possible on site at JPY 1500 per day.
Internet
Wireless internet is available in the hotel rooms for free.
Breakfast
You can start your day with a full breakfast, which costs JPY1,980 per person per day. 
Children & extra beds
There are no cots provided in a room. 
Pets
Pets are not allowed.
Languages
English, Japanese, Chinese, Korean
Number of rooms:
252
